**Q: What do I do if the Crashfall pipeline stops ingesting reports from the Lumipad app?**

First, check the Brightmoor dashboard for queue backlog. If symbol upload has stalled, restart the dejumbler worker and confirm new crash batches appear within ten minutes. Should the vault remain locked after restart, you will need to re-authenticate using the recovery passphrase provided below.

unlock words, hahaf-fajeg: quenmir-belius

Subject: Schema registry cut-over complete

Team — the move from the legacy Corvid registry to Lanternwell is done. All event producers re-registered their schemas, compatibility mode is enforced, and the old endpoint is read-only until Friday. Consumers were drained and re-pointed with no dropped events observed. For on-call reference, the new registry is running with the following configuration.

settings of fahag-haduf:
[ulaox]
port = 8443
region = south-2
host = ulaox.lumiccorp.internal
timeout_ms = 500
retries = 8

## Building Access — Spares Room (Hullbrook Annex)

Contractors: the spare hardware room is down the east corridor on the ground floor, third door on the left. Sign in at the front desk first and grab a visitor lanyard. Anything you take out, jot it in the blue logbook — yes, even the little stuff. The door self-locks, so don't wedge it. To get in, punch in the code below.

staff pass of hagug-taguf = bdg-HJ-9

Hi team,

Before I hand off the 3.2 release, please note the humidity sensor drift reported on Verdana controllers in the Elmbrook trial site. Drift exceeds 4% after roughly ten days of continuous operation; firmware 3.2.1 adds an automatic recalibration cycle every 72 hours. Support should advise growers to install 3.2.1 and trigger a manual recalibration once. The hotfix bundle must be verified before distribution, so I'm including the signing key used for the 3.2.1 packages below.

release key, fahof-yagap: bky3_m5d